This is my character for a tabletop roleplay I've been helping develop. Meet Avarice... or, rather, yet another iteration of her.
It can be hard to get quests or respect when you're fakey human body looks like an eleven year old, but when your strength score is 22 on the D&D scale, people eventually get the point.
Her weapon of choice: clawed gauntlets that shift with her form. Generally not an active murderer, (of innocent people who haven't stolen from her), but, as a paladin for the god of greed with the racial ability to smell monetary value, she is an active thief and pickpocket (omg it's so much fun to roleplay that...), and if the rest of the party of neutral or evil-aligned characters happens to be hurting people, then her neutral alignment self isn't going to oppose... especially if there's money to be obtained. lol.
...Not an active murderer... but she does like killing things, and she likes getting loot. And she absolutely loves getting paid to kill things and get loot.
Here, she has only one gauntlet donned, but that's okay, as it has her most recent "acquisition," an expensive golden watch, around it's wrist. She also doesn't have her souvenir Pikes Peak hat on, nor is her dragon-squirrel companion, Dragonthing (ohmygod, of you haven't read Mokepon yet, then go read it now! http://mokepon.smackjeeves.com/comi.....480/prologue/) on her shoulder... nor is she wearing her satchel... but given that those are all "clear" quality, aesthetic items that only affect roleplay (which I have been allowed to amass and keep as compensation for restarting so very many times as revisions have been made to the system), I think that's okay. lol.
I could have tried doing a pic of her human self, but her apparent age will increase rapidly at level 10... so, I decided that it wasn't worth it.
As for wings (which I know dragons typically have), we decided that dragon characters shouldn't get those until level 15 or so. Since dragons as a race were already kind of broken in so many ways, we felt that it would help balance it against other playable races. lol
